Routing DEX Trades
Overview
This skill provides optimal trade routing across decentralized exchanges by aggregating quotes from multiple sources (1inch, Paraswap, 0x), discovering multi-hop routes, calculating split orders for large trades, and assessing MEV risk. It helps traders execute at the best prices while minimizing slippage and gas costs.

Step 5: Split Large Orders
For whale-sized trades ($10K+), optimize across multiple DEXs:
python {baseDir}/scripts/dex_router.py ETH USDC 100.0 --split
Calculates optimal allocation:
Split Recommendation:
60% via Uniswap V3 (60 ETH → 152,589 USDC)
40% via Curve (40 ETH → 101,843 USDC)
─────────────────────────────────────────────
Total: 254,432 USDC (vs. 251,200 single-venue)
Improvement: +1.28% ($3,232 saved)
Step 6: MEV Risk Assessment
Check sandwich attack risk before executing:
python {baseDir}/scripts/dex_router.py ETH USDC 50.0 --mev-check
Returns risk score and recommendations:
- LOW: Safe to execute via public mempool
- MEDIUM: Consider private transaction
- HIGH: Use Flashbots Protect or CoW Swap

Trade Size Recommendations
| Trade Size | Strategy | Notes |
|---|---|---|
| < $1K | Direct quote | Gas may exceed savings from optimization |
| $1K - $10K | Compare + routes | Multi-hop can save 0.1-0.5% |
| $10K - $100K | Split analysis | 2-3 way splits reduce impact |
| > $100K | Full + MEV + private TX | Consider OTC or algorithmic execution |
Error Handling
See {baseDir}/references/errors.md for comprehensive error handling.
Common issues:
- API Rate Limited: Wait 60s or use API key for higher limits
- Quote Expired: Refresh before execution; quotes valid ~30s
- No Route Found: Token may have low liquidity; try larger DEXs
- Network Timeout: Retry or check aggregator status
